/[escript]/trunk/escript/test/python/test_objects.py
ViewVC logotype

Log of /trunk/escript/test/python/test_objects.py

Parent Directory Parent Directory | Revision Log Revision Log


Sticky Revision:
(Current path doesn't exist after revision 4507)

Revision 1870 - (view) (annotate) - [select for diffs]
Modified Thu Oct 9 08:49:53 2008 UTC (10 years, 6 months ago) by gross
File length: 76875 byte(s)
Diff to previous 1856
a bug in the nc test fixed (hopefully.)

Revision 1856 - (view) (annotate) - [select for diffs]
Modified Tue Oct 7 07:10:47 2008 UTC (10 years, 6 months ago) by gross
File length: 76825 byte(s)
Diff to previous 1809
The NC dump tests work now with MPI.
In fact the old test did not exactly what it supposed to



Revision 1809 - (view) (annotate) - [select for diffs]
Modified Thu Sep 25 06:43:44 2008 UTC (10 years, 7 months ago) by ksteube
File length: 71191 byte(s)
Diff to previous 1802
Copyright updated in all python files


Revision 1802 - (view) (annotate) - [select for diffs]
Modified Tue Sep 23 01:03:29 2008 UTC (10 years, 7 months ago) by jfenwick
File length: 71241 byte(s)
Diff to previous 1388
Added canTag methods to FunctionSpace and AbstractDomain (and its 
offspring).
This checks to see if the domain supports tags for the given type of 
function space.

Constructors for DataTagged now throw exceptions if you attempt to make 
a DataTagged with a FunctionSpace which does not support tags.
To allow the default constructor to work, NullDomain has a single 
functioncode which "supports" tagging.

Fixed a bug in DataTagged::toString and DataTypes::pointToString.

Added FunctionSpace::getListOfTagsSTL.

algorithm(DataTagged, BinaryFunction) in DataAlgorithm now only 
processes tags known to be in use.
This fixes mantis issue #0000186.

Added comment to Data.h intro warning about holding references if the 
underlying DataAbstract changes.

_python_ unit tests have been updated to test TaggedData with invalid 
FunctionSpaces and to give the correct answers to Lsup etc.



Revision 1388 - (view) (annotate) - [select for diffs]
Modified Fri Jan 11 07:45:58 2008 UTC (11 years, 3 months ago) by trankine
File length: 70611 byte(s)
Diff to previous 1387
And get the *(&(*&(* name right

Revision 1387 - (view) (annotate) - [select for diffs]
Modified Fri Jan 11 07:45:26 2008 UTC (11 years, 3 months ago) by trankine
Original Path: temp/escript/test/python/test_objects.py
File length: 70611 byte(s)
Diff to previous 1384
Restore the trunk that existed before the windows changes were committed to the (now moved to branches) old trunk.

Revision 1384 - (view) (annotate) - [select for diffs]
Modified Fri Jan 11 02:29:38 2008 UTC (11 years, 3 months ago) by phornby
Original Path: temp_trunk_copy/escript/test/python/test_objects.py
File length: 70611 byte(s)
Diff to previous 1312
Make a temp copy of the trunk before checking in the windows changes



Revision 1312 - (view) (annotate) - [select for diffs]
Modified Mon Sep 24 06:18:44 2007 UTC (11 years, 7 months ago) by ksteube
File length: 70611 byte(s)
Diff to previous 1149
The MPI branch is hereby closed. All future work should be in trunk.

Previously in revision 1295 I merged the latest changes to trunk into trunk-mpi-branch.
In this revision I copied all files from trunk-mpi-branch over the corresponding
trunk files. I did not use 'svn merge', it was a copy.


Revision 1149 - (view) (annotate) - [select for diffs]
Modified Thu May 17 00:30:15 2007 UTC (11 years, 11 months ago) by gross
File length: 70191 byte(s)
Diff to previous 1141
some fixes from the windows version

Revision 1141 - (view) (annotate) - [select for diffs]
Modified Tue May 15 04:24:51 2007 UTC (11 years, 11 months ago) by gross
File length: 70347 byte(s)
Diff to previous 1063
Some changes to make things run on windows. There is still a problem with netcdf an long file names on windows but there is the suspicion that this is a bigger problem related to boost (compiler options). In fact runs with large numbers of iteration/time steps tend to create seg faults. 

Revision 1063 - (view) (annotate) - [select for diffs]
Modified Mon Mar 26 08:29:18 2007 UTC (12 years, 1 month ago) by gross
File length: 67200 byte(s)
Diff to previous 1044
test for creation of reduced function spaces added.
tests for dumping data on reduced function spaces added.
This showed a small bug with compilation setting for compilation with netCDF which is fixed



Revision 1044 - (view) (annotate) - [select for diffs]
Modified Mon Mar 19 07:29:31 2007 UTC (12 years, 1 month ago) by gross
File length: 43120 byte(s)
Diff to previous 1034
clear name tagging is supported now.

Revision 1034 - (view) (annotate) - [select for diffs]
Modified Wed Mar 14 23:49:20 2007 UTC (12 years, 1 month ago) by gross
File length: 41681 byte(s)
Diff to previous 1023
In VC++ boost has problems with numarray arguments from python. This
fixes that problem by taking python::object arguments from the python
level and converting it into python::numeric::array on the C++ level.
This hasn't been tested with VC++ yet.

Moreover the two Data methods dealing with big numarrays as argument and
return value have been removed.



Revision 1023 - (view) (annotate) - [select for diffs]
Modified Tue Mar 13 05:43:36 2007 UTC (12 years, 1 month ago) by gross
File length: 36458 byte(s)
Diff to previous 983
netCDF can now be switched off at compilation. Consequently load and dump of data objects is not available then.

Revision 983 - (view) (annotate) - [select for diffs]
Added Tue Feb 20 02:49:08 2007 UTC (12 years, 2 months ago) by gross
File length: 33497 byte(s)
full Data object dump and load now available. Tests added.

This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, enter a numeric revision.

  Diffs between and
  Type of Diff should be a

  ViewVC Help
Powered by ViewVC 1.1.26